Microsoft PowerPoint 2013 provides you with a variety of tools that can help you deliver content in nearly any situation, while saving time and effort. By taking advantage of these tools, you will be creating presentations that not only stand out from the crowd, but also don't consume all of your available time. This course is designed for students who want to gain the skills necessary to work with design templates, various types of diagrams, special effects, custom slide shows, collaboration functionality, and advanced presentation delivery. Learning Objectives Delegates will learn how toModify the PowerPoint environmentCustomise a design templateAdd SmartArt graphics to your presentationAdd special effects to a PowerPoint presentationUse various options to customise slide showsUse PowerPoint to secure and distribute presentations

Course Outline
"Lesson 1: Modifying the PowerPoint Environment"
- Topic A: Customise the User Interface
- Topic B: Set PowerPoint 2013 Options
"Lesson 2: Customising Design Templates"
- Topic A: Modify Slide Masters and Slide Layouts
- Topic B: Add Headers and Footers
- Topic C: Modify the Notes Master and the Handout Master
"Lesson 3: Adding SmartArt to a Presentation"
- Topic A: Create SmartArt
- Topic B: Modify SmartArt
"Lesson 4: Working with Media and Animations"
- Topic A: Add Audio to a Presentation
- Topic B: Add Video to a Presentation
- Topic C: Customise Animations and Transitions
"Lesson 5: Collaborating on a Presentation"
- Topic A: Review a Presentation
- Topic B: Store and Share Presentations on the Web
"Lesson 6: Customising a Slide Show"
- Topic A: Annotate a Presentation
- Topic B: Set Up a Slide Show
- Topic C: Create a Custom Slide Show
- Topic D: Add Hyperlinks and Action Buttons
- Topic E: Record a Presentation
"Lesson 7: Securing and Distributing a Presentation"
- Topic A: Secure a Presentation
- Topic B: Broadcast a Slide Show
- Topic C: Create a Video or a CD
